import java.io.BufferedReader;
import java.io.File;
import java.io.FileInputStream;
import java.io.IOException;
import java.io.InputStream;
import java.io.InputStreamReader;
import java.io.OutputStream;
import java.io.OutputStreamWriter;
import java.io.PrintWriter;
import java.net.ServerSocket;
import java.net.Socket;
public class DealwithHtml {
public static void main(String[] args) throws IOException {
// TODO Auto-generated method stub
parseHtml();
}
/**
* 模拟http请求
* @throws IOException
*/
public static void parseHtml() throws IOException {
ServerSocket ss=new ServerSocket(8083);
Socket socket= ss.accept();
System.out.println("已经接收到数据....");
if(socket!=null) {
InputStream input=socket.getInputStream();
BufferedReader br=new BufferedReader(new InputStreamReader(input));
String temp="";
StringBuffer sb=new StringBuffer();
while((temp=br.readLine())!=null&&temp.length()>0) {
sb.append(temp);
//回车换行
sb.append("\n\r");
};
System.out.println(sb.toString());
//d:\\web目录下,绝对路径
String webRoot = "d:\\webs";
String[] msgs = sb.toString().split(" ");
//输出流
OutputStream out= socket.getOutputStream();
PrintWriter pw=new PrintWriter(new OutputStreamWriter(out));
//模拟http响应
pw.println("HTTP/1.1 200 OK ");
pw.println("Content-Type: text/html;charset=utf-8");
pw.flush();
//��������
if(msgs.length>2){
//OutputStream out = socket.getOutputStream();
StringBuilder strb = new StringBuilder();
//out.write("HTTP/1.1 200 OK".getBytes());
//out.write("Content-Type: text/html;charset=utf-8".getBytes());
//out.write("\n".getBytes());
FileInputStream fileIn = new FileInputStream(new File(webRoot+msgs[1]));
byte[] buf = new byte[1024];
int length = 0;
while((length=fileIn.read(buf))!=-1){
out.write(buf,0,length);
}
fileIn.close();
out.close();
}
// socket.close();
}
}
}
